Open-air crafts village near the Taj Mahal, celebrating stone inlay and textile traditions.

This guide to Shilpgram in Agra opens with the February procession of elephants and camels that arrives at this eleven-and-a-half-acre crafts village near the Taj Mahal's eastern gate. It follows the pietra dura artisans, carpet weavers and leather workers who keep Mughal-era techniques alive here, and traces the village's role since 1992 as the launch point for the ten-day Taj Mahotsav festival. The same pietra dura technique adorns the Taj Mahal nearby, sealed there in the seventeenth century but still being made in these workshops.
